The ingredients needed to make Biscoff Milkshake (Low Cal Treat!):
  1. Take 200 ml chilled unsweetened almond milk,
  2. Make ready 2 scoops (heaped tbsp) low calorie vanilla ice cream, (Asda),
  3. Take 2 lotus biscoff biscuits,
  4. Prepare Low fat squirty canned cream (around 12g serving),
  5. Get Butterscotch zero syrup (I used Myprotein, optional),
  6. Get 1 level tbsp granulated stevia sweetener,
  7. Get 1 tsp melted Biscoff spread, or biscoff sauce (alternative),

Instructions to make Biscoff Milkshake (Low Cal Treat!):
  1. Pour the chilled almond milk, Stevia and ice cream into the blender container and crumble 1 and a 1/3rd of the biscoff biscuits in also, saving the rest as garnish. Add in 2/3rds of the melted Biscoff spread.
  2. Take the hand blender and pulse the ingredients together, then blend until nice and smooth.
  3. Take your tall glass and squeeze butterscotch zero syrup around the inside of it, then pour in the milkshake. Squirt cream on the top in a neat swirly pattern.
  4. Drizzle over the remaining melted 1/3rd Biscoff spread and crumble over the remaining 1/2th of a biscoff as a garnish. Add a straw and enjoy!
  5. Each milkshake is approx 227 kcals! (this will vary slightly depending on which low cal ice cream you use, and whether you're using melted Biscoff or squeezy Biscoff sauce). :)
